Output 89d31377685036ccde1f599c456c3c3d1bb002ae5e8c3a85e55c43a38fab58f3:46

value
20000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85ad8b0d10c895a96eb4ad49d435b07748c54391c30ec728e0b39e907231cbd5
address
bc1pskkckrgsez26jm4544yagddswayv2su3cv8vw28qkw0fqu33e02s5w097e
transaction
89d31377685036ccde1f599c456c3c3d1bb002ae5e8c3a85e55c43a38fab58f3
spent
true